My only objection to this is that the "messages dropped" only comes if a
non-supressed message comes. So information about dropped information
may never get printed unless some task prints something non-supressed.

Imagine a situation where I am expecting a message to come, but don't
see it because it was dropped. But if no more non-supressed messages
come, I see neither the expected message nor the dropped message.
